The SS360NT, SS360ST, SS360ST-10K, SS460S, SS460S-T2, and SS460S-LP High Sensitivity Latching Digital Hall-Effect
Sensor ICs are small, sensitive and versatile devices that are operated by the magnetic field from a permanent magnet or
an electromagnet. They are designed to respond to alternating North and South poles. The SS360NT is turned on by a North
pole while the SS360ST, SS460S, SS460S-T2, and SS460S-LP are turned on by a South pole.
These sensor ICs offer reliable switching points with a high magnetic sensitivity of 30 G typical
(55 G maximum). They do not use chopper stabilization on the Hall element, providing a clean output signal and a faster
latch response time when compared to competitive high sensitivity Hall-effect latching sensor ICs which do use chopper
stabilization. These products offer reverse polarity protection, deliver a stable output over a -40°C to 150°C [-40°F to 302°F]
temperature range, and can accept any dc supply voltage from 3 Vdc to 24 Vdc.
For brushless dc motor manufacturers who need latching sensors with reliable, consistent performance for
more efficient and smaller designs, Honeywell’s High Sensitivity Hall-Effect Latching Digital Sensor ICs respond to low magnetic
fields and offer consistent repeatability while delivering faster response times to a change in magnetic field for better motor
efficiency.
